Funding Description

The California Department of Education determined that none of the proposals it received in response to the first release of the Request for Proposal (RFP) for the evaluation of the Family Empowerment Centers passed the evaluation portion of the contracting process. The RFP has been revised for clarification and is now available on this Web page. State legislation established the Family Empowerment Centers on Disability to provide parents of students with disabilities access to information, services, and support to ensure that disabled students receive a free, appropriate education in the least restrictive environment. Currently, 12 centers operate in California. The law requires the California Department of Education to contract with an outside entity to conduct an evaluation of the effectiveness of the services that the centers provide by analyzing information gathered during the study.
